Mitchell Bell is a Meanjin/Brisbane based Guitarist and composer whose musical output is informed by a deep and wholistic relationship to music. Under the tutelage of Ron Dolan (Syd), James Sandon (BNE), Steve Newcomb (BNE), Chris Stover (USA) and Elliot Parker (BNE) Mitchell Bell has developed into a forward thinking and innovative musician, songwriter and composer.
Mitchell Bell has made a name for himself as a member of the Meanjin based Fusion band, Squibs, the resident Tresero for Chris Stover's Con Alma and the guitarist for the Queensland Conservatorium of Music's 2024 Con Artists Big Band. Having performed as part of the Max Irvin Quartet at the Brisbane Jazz Club and Brisfest in 2024, as well as presenting his own Quartet, heavily inspired by the music of Wayne Shorter, Mitchell Bell has established a place in the Meanjin Jazz scene as one of the energetic rising stars of the modern era.
Presenting a combination of new and old compositions and arrangements in a quintet composed of Meanjin's most exciting young musicians, this will be a night to remember. Featuring longtime collaborators, Ethan Coleman (piano), Max Irvin (saxophone), Charlie Green (bass) and for the first time, Chris Evans (drum kit).
